My understanding, from a couple of friends at MK:

The press is repeating managements line because that is all they are getting. The pilots have a non-disclosure clause in their contract so are being quiet.

Managements new advisor who was a check airman before being removed from that post and later reinstated as a line pilot thanks to a court case has advised the company it is ok to arbitrarily ask pilots to sign a new lower pay contract with no negotiations. Rumor also has it that lower end pilots are being asked to take as much as a 25% cut in order to fund a raise for upper end pilots in order to retain them. Even senior pilots are not going for that one.

I don't know what precipitated the sick out currently going on but it could get uglier than it has over the weekend. Several pilots have been fired including the Airline Employees committee chairman and the MALPA chair. One expatriate has an injunction against deportation with a court case Monday.
The Indian President says he can give MK 50 "qualified, ready to go" pilots tomorrow.

Keep the popcorn handy.
